About Tooled-Up:

Tooled-Up is the online arm of Lee Industrial which was established in 1976. We stock a huge range of tools and accessories including hand tools, power tools, garden tools, automotive tools, plumbing tools and work wear.

We list over 65,000 tools on our website, from top brands such as Bosch, Dewalt, Karcher, Stanley and Makita.

Everything we sell carries a full UK Warranty backed by the manufacturers.

There is a problem and I am not sure if it is down to ebay or sellers like Tooled up. The issue is selling product that they do not hold in stock. I found an item I wanted and ordered it on 28th Jan 2025 and it arrived on 14th of March. Tooled up state the delivery service is Royal Mail 24 so a quick delivery is expected and the listing says 2 available. ( it continued to say 2 available 1 sold throughout the 6 weeks it took for it to arrive). I was not contacted about delivery days until 11th Feb or after approx two weeks after order to say there was a problem in getting the item. To be fair after that I was contacted enough and given the opportunity to cancel. So I have not problem in ordering tools that have a lead time but I like to know if if I am going to have to wait for the item to come in to the company I am ordering from. I am not sure if ebay have a policy on lising items that are not held by the seller, nor do I understand where the information on the number of items available comes from. But if sellers are selling product that is not in stock then they would do well to make this clear and give an estimate of the time. And do this with an explicit note (not relying on the expected delivery indication). If ebay is only one of a a number of selling methods and realtime stock levels annot be integrated with ebay then I would expect an email within 1 working day if an item is out of stock.
